Century Casinos extends agreement with TUI Cruises

2013-01-24
Reading time 33 seg
(US).- Century Casinos announced that the company extended its long-term concession agreement with TUI Cruises, a joint venture between TUI AG and Royal Caribbean Cruises with focus on the premium all inclusive cruise market. It currently has two luxurious 1,900-guest ships (Mein Schiff 1, Mein Schiff 2) in service to explore the world in style and comfort.

A new 2,500-guest ship (Mein Schiff 3) is currently being built, scheduled to commence operations in early 2014 and also part of the extended agreement, under which Century Casinos will operate these casinos until at least May 2017.

“We are delighted about the extension and prolongation of our cooperation with TUI Cruises. The growing number of our cruise ship casino operations has developed into a strong business segment for Century Casinos”, said Erwin Haitzmann and Peter Hoetzinger, Co CEOs of Century Casinos.
